Bug#916880: Journald crashes in log_assert_failed()

Michael Biebl biebl at debian.org
Wed Dec 19 21:24:10 GMT 2018


control: tags 916880 + fixed-upstream patch
control: fixed 916880 234-1

(updated the meta-data)

Hi,

thanks for the detailed bug report.

Am 19.12.18 um 19:57 schrieb PODURY, SHARMILA:
> commit 5b3cc0c86aeddd4615e7e28e79aa89e5b77a6507
> Author: Yusuke Nojima <nojima718 at gmail.com>
> Date:   Sun Apr 30 02:37:53 2017 +0900
> 
>     journald: fix assertion failure on journal_file_link_data. (#5843)
>     
>     When some error occurs during the initialization of JournalFile,
>     the JournalFile can be left without hash tables created.  When later
>     trying to append an entry to that file, the assertion in
>     journal_file_link_data() fails, and journald crashes.
>     
>     This patch fix this issue by checking *_hash_table_size in
>     journal_file_verify_header().
> 

[..]

> We would like to see if this upstream patch can be backported to Debian stretch systemd.

Ok with me.
I'll consider it when/if preparing another stable upload for stretch.
I've tagged the bug so it shows up at [1]

Regards,
Michael


https://bugs.debian.org/cgi-bin/pkgreport.cgi?users=pkg-systemd-maintainers@lists.alioth.debian.org;tag=stretch-backport;dist=stable

-- 
Why is it that all of the instruments seeking intelligent life in the
universe are pointed away from Earth?

-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 833 bytes
Desc: OpenPGP digital signature
URL: <http://alioth-lists.debian.net/pipermail/pkg-systemd-maintainers/attachments/20181219/7e6bf984/attachment.sig>


More information about the Pkg-systemd-maintainers mailing list